Output 8fb91fa6a6661c78a8fd3b0c6a2d458417afb6a148a057b8fd62c4aa5753cd0a:27

value
40584
script pubkey
OP_0 OP_PUSHBYTES_20 ecb32094c376efdec68e6ece69800ab32edbb4dc
address
bc1qajejp9xrwmhaa35wdm8xnqq2kvhdhdxuzp7zgw
transaction
8fb91fa6a6661c78a8fd3b0c6a2d458417afb6a148a057b8fd62c4aa5753cd0a
spent
true